# Depthwatch autoscaler environment — notes for the weekly eng sync.
# This file drives the staging deployment on the Larkfield cluster.
# DW_QUEUE_NAME selects which broker queue we sample; DW_SAMPLE_WINDOW
# smooths depth readings over N polls before a scaling decision.
# Keep DW_COOLDOWN_SECS at 120 or higher, since shorter values caused
# the oscillation Priya flagged two sprints ago. The broker's metrics
# endpoint is authenticated, so its token must be defined directly below.

env line for yahaf-kageg: VAULT_KEY5=978f5

# Break-Glass Access — InvoForge Renderer

Plugin authors normally interact with the InvoForge PDF renderer through the sandboxed plugin API only. Break-glass access exists solely for incidents where a malformed plugin corrupts the render queue and the sandbox cannot be reached. Request approval from the on-call steward first; all break-glass sessions are logged and reviewed within 24 hours. Once approval is granted, unlock the emergency console using the recovery passphrase that appears immediately below.

recovery phrase for yawif-hahif: druys-kelius-ralax-raliel

## Changelog — BounceRoute v3.4.1

Rotated the release signing key for the BounceRoute email bounce processor. The previous key reached its scheduled expiry and has been revoked in the Mailforge trust store. All artifacts from v3.4.1 onward are signed with the replacement key; older artifacts remain verifiable via the archived keyring. Reviewer: please confirm the CI verification step references the new fingerprint and that the revocation entry merged cleanly. For your review, the new key is included below.

rollout seal: bky9_dSD9ingvW

Q3 Planning Note — Hi, and welcome! Big item this quarter is the overhaul of the Emberline loyalty programme at Quarrowfield Retail. Points expiry is gone, tiers drop from five to three, and the app team is rebuilding redemption flows. Budget's tight but the churn data justifies it. Before your first steering meeting, please read the confidential note on our broader plans below.

internal memo for tagef-hadup: Gross margin on Ulaath came in at 15 percent against a plan of 5 percent. Only 7 of the 120 pilot accounts renewed Ulaath, so a churn review is set for October 15.